(WBRC) - The Alabama Labor Department has been a target for scammers recently, so much so, it had to shut down its website to get ahead of it. Communications Director for ADOL, Tara Hutchison, said the website was unpublished for about five days. She said it wasn’t something the department wanted to do, but because so many scammers were attacking the site trying to steal personal information, it had no choice. Hutchison said scammers have been cloning the site using the same name, logo, cover photos, and even the same posts to make people believe they’re actually on the ADOL’s website.
